I don't know what the Transporter, Boom & SB classic do with their
received ir codes and as I don't have either of them I can't find out.
However, looking at the irBlaster description here:
http://www.gwendesign.com/slimserver/dev_hard_and_software.htm#irblaster
indicates to me that the raw codes from the player are indeed forwarded
to squeezecenter.  The codes and square-waves on the second screenshot
look just like SqueezeIR's NATIVE protocol so if the codes can be
captured with squeezecenter (and it looks like they can) then conversion
should be trivial.  I'm thinking of moving SqueezeIR's config file from
csv to xml which might make life easier, I just have to learn how read
xml first!
